 There are some songs you carefully avoid in your playlist. But never delete them.
 I wonder why.  Songs. A midnight thought. 
People love music. Some catch the notes. Others the lyrics. And I wait for a story. A story that unfolds in a song. Emotions confessed. Perhaps some regretted. Reason I love the Rajasthani Folk songs is that they convey a story. Perhaps a story from history. 
Then there are the romantic tunes. Songs that make your heart ache. Or perhaps take a trip down nostalgia. There are some songs you carefully avoid in your playlist. But never delete them. I wonder why. Hope? Or the habit of holding on to memories? Or perhaps a reminder that the people and places are not ours anymore. Is it because of the people and places we associate with them or perhaps that one person who gave us that song?
There are songs that make you feel like you are in a scene of some movie. Am not kidding. Certain songs you prefer to play on your long drives, lip sync and imagine your hair blowing in the wind in slow motion. Then there are songs that take you to a world of imagination. Songs that can make you dream and hope. Then there are the patriotic ones that leave you with pride, moist eyes and goosebumps. 
So many feelings. And one source. Songs. Where Poetry meets Music.
